Fabric Care

All Bouton Jaune’s bedding elements are removable for easy cleaning. While this characteristic greatly simplifies their care, some precautions must be taken in order to preserve the look of the fabric:
- Use delicate cycle and mild detergent. To preserve colours, do not chlorinate.
- Turn the piece inside out before washing.
- Dry at low temperature.
- Ironing is recommended to bring back the original softness of the fabric.
Crib Bumper Pad “How To”
- Remove the three pads from the cover. Each bumper pad is fitted with zipper to perform this task with ease before washing.
- Turn the cover inside out before washing.
- Ironing is recommended to bring back the original softness of the fabric.
- Make sure you put back the longest pad in the center, between the two short ones.
Thinking about Colours
You should choose the baby’s bedding before painting the bedroom’s walls. The wide range of colours offered by paint companies will easily allow you to match up the walls and the bedding set. Once the fabric is chosen, it is easier to complete your layout by painting walls and selected accessories in appropriate tones.
Baby’s Bedding 101
Following are the various elements that form a crib bedding set:
Crib Skirt
The skirt is used mainly to hide the metal frame that supports the mattress. Usually, this functional structure does not match the colour scheme of the crib. Also, the skirt lets you use the space under the crib as additional storage.
Crib bumper pad
The bumper pad is placed inside the crib to cover the slats. It is available in half or full size, the latter covers all sides of the crib.
